17 /* XXX This device has a 'dev-comm' property which aparently is
18 * XXX a pointer into the openfirmware's address space which is
19 * XXX a shared area the kernel driver can use to keep OBP
20 * XXX informed about the current resolution setting. The idea
21 * XXX is that the kernel can change resolutions, and as long
22 * XXX as the values in the 'dev-comm' area are accurate then
23 * XXX OBP can still render text properly to the console.
24 * XXX
25 * XXX I'm still working out the layout of this and whether there
26 * XXX are any signatures we need to look for etc.

71 /* My XVR-500 comes up, at 1280x768 and a FB base register value of
72 * 0x04000000, the following video layout register values:
74 * RAMDAC_VID_WH 0x03ff04ff
75 * RAMDAC_VID_CFG 0x1a0b0088
76 * RAMDAC_VID_32FB_0 0x04000000
77 * RAMDAC_VID_32FB_1 0x04800000
78 * RAMDAC_VID_8FB_0 0x05000000
79 * RAMDAC_VID_8FB_1 0x05200000
80 * RAMDAC_VID_XXXFB 0x05400000
81 * RAMDAC_VID_YYYFB 0x05c00000
82 * RAMDAC_VID_ZZZFB 0x05e00000
84 /* Video layout registers */
85 #define RAMDAC_VID_WH 0x00000070UL /* (height-1)<<16 | (width-1) */
86 #define RAMDAC_VID_CFG 0x00000074UL /* 0x1a000088|(linesz_log2<<16) */
87 #define RAMDAC_VID_32FB_0 0x00000078UL /* PCI base 32bpp FB buffer 0 */
88 #define RAMDAC_VID_32FB_1 0x0000007cUL /* PCI base 32bpp FB buffer 1 */
89 #define RAMDAC_VID_8FB_0 0x00000080UL /* PCI base 8bpp FB buffer 0 */
90 #define RAMDAC_VID_8FB_1 0x00000084UL /* PCI base 8bpp FB buffer 1 */
91 #define RAMDAC_VID_XXXFB 0x00000088UL /* PCI base of XXX FB */
92 #define RAMDAC_VID_YYYFB 0x0000008cUL /* PCI base of YYY FB */
93 #define RAMDAC_VID_ZZZFB 0x00000090UL /* PCI base of ZZZ FB */
95 /* CLUT registers */
96 #define RAMDAC_INDEX 0x000000bcUL
97 #define RAMDAC_DATA 0x000000c0UL

144 /* XXX This is a bit of a hack. I can't figure out exactly how the
145 * XXX two 8bpp areas of the framebuffer work. I imagine there is
146 * XXX a WID attribute somewhere else in the framebuffer which tells
147 * XXX the ramdac which of the two 8bpp framebuffer regions to take
148 * XXX the pixel from. So, for now, render into both regions to make
149 * XXX sure the pixel shows up.
151 static void e3d_imageblit(struct fb_info *info, const struct fb_image *image)
153 struct e3d_info *ep = info->par;
154 unsigned long flags;
156 spin_lock_irqsave(&ep->lock, flags);
157 cfb_imageblit(info, image);
158 info->screen_base += ep->fb8_buf_diff;
159 cfb_imageblit(info, image);
160 info->screen_base -= ep->fb8_buf_diff;
161 spin_unlock_irqrestore(&ep->lock, flags);
